About Michael Mitterauer

Michael Mitterauer is a scholar working on Political Science and International Relations, Sociology and Political Science, History, Archeology and Classics, having authored 42 papers that have together received 560 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Sociology and Education Studies (4 papers), Historical Gender and Feminism Studies (4 papers), European history and politics (4 papers), Medieval European History and Architecture (4 papers), Historical, Literary, and Cultural Studies (3 papers), Historical and Archaeological Studies (2 papers), Historical Geopolitical and Social Dynamics (2 papers) and Rural development and sustainability (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in History (114 citations), Demography (106 citations), Gender Studies (66 citations), Economics and Econometrics (171 citations) and Anthropology (57 citations). Michael Mitterauer has collaborated with scholars based in Austria and United States. Frequent co-authors include Reinhard Sieder, Graeme Dunphy, R. B. Outhwaite, Karla Oosterveen, Andrejs Plakans, Josef Ehmer, Andreas Gestrich, Thomas Max Safley, Mary P. Ryan and Lydia G. Cochrane.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Family History, Continuity and Change, The Journal of Interdisciplinary History, Feminist Studies and British Journal of Educational Studies.
